Kafka facilitates CDC by efficiently streaming real-time data changes from databases to downstream systems, enabling immediate processing and integration across applications.
Kafka helps combine logs from different servers within a single feed and transform the data into a standardized format for further analysis by downstream applications.
Kafka processes and analyzes continuous streams of data for real-time insights, anomaly detection, and predictive analytics.
Kafka assists in building a user activity tracking pipeline for real-time processing, monitoring, or loading into data warehousing systems for offline processing and reporting.
Typical use cases for OCI Streaming with Apache Kafka involve processing and analyzing real-time streaming data, such as aggregating and analyzing large volumes of log data from multiple sources to gain immediate insights.
